Search Engine: Elastic

Article ID: 113108, created on Jan 11, 2012, last review on Sep 17, 2016

  • Applies to:
  • Operations Automation
  • Business Automation 5.5


The Windows service provisioning task fails in Parallels Operations Automation (POA) with the following error message:

The system cannot find the file specified

More detailed diagnostics are provided in the example below:

Exception during execution of MPF request: 'The system cannot find the file specified.
[<response><errorContext description="The system cannot find the file specified." code="0x80070002" executeSeqNo="3">
<errorSource namespace="NTFSManager" procedure="changeFileOwner"/></errorContext></response>]'.


It is likely that there are files inside the problem webspace with invalid names (for example, names with a trailing space or dot at the end).

There are some file names that are allowed by the NTFS file system but Windows API functions cannot work with them. This issue is described in the Microsoft Knowledgebase article You cannot delete a file or a folder on an NTFS file system volume (see cause 6).


Use Process Monitor to trace system calls on the target Windows server during the POA background task's execution. This will help you find the files that are causing the problem. Once these files are identified, delete them one-by-one as suggested in the Microsoft Knowledgebase article mentioned above:

del "\\?\c:\path_to_file_that contains a trailing space.txt "

File with a trailing space can be removed in the following way: for example it is called " "

cd C:\CustomerData\webspaces\webspace_00ID\wwwroot\<full_path_to_the_containing folder>

5356b422f65bdad1c3e9edca5d74a1ae caea8340e2d186a540518d08602aa065 e12cea1d47a3125d335d68e6d4e15e07 198398b282069eaf2d94a6af87dcb3ff 801221f8cd76fba7300d1e6817c8e08b 92711db0799e8aefe8e51f12dace0496

Email subscription for changes to this article
Save as PDF